How to Get the Most Accurate Results

Double-Check Your Inputs

To ensure you receive the most accurate paycheck calculations, start by carefully entering your information into the calculator. This includes your gross salary or hourly wage, tax withholdings, and any pre-tax deductions such as health insurance or retirement contributions. Mistakes in data entry can lead to significant discrepancies in the estimated take-home pay. After inputting your details, take a moment to review them before submitting. This simple step can save you from potential confusion later on.

Understand the Underlying Assumptions

Each paycheck calculator operates on specific assumptions regarding tax rates, deductions, and pay frequency. Familiarize yourself with these factors as they can greatly affect your results. For instance, calculators may assume a standard tax rate, but individual circumstances such as additional income, exemptions, or recent tax law changes can alter your actual tax liability. By understanding the assumptions behind the calculator, you can better interpret the results and adjust your expectations accordingly.

Use Multiple Tools for Comparison

No single paycheck calculator is perfect, as each may use different algorithms or data sources. To gain a comprehensive view of your potential take-home pay, it’s beneficial to use multiple calculators. By comparing results from different tools, you can identify any outliers and get a clearer picture of your financial situation. This can also help you pinpoint any discrepancies in how different calculators interpret tax laws or withholdings, allowing you to make more informed financial decisions.

Keep Up with Tax Changes

Tax laws can change frequently, impacting how much is withheld from your paycheck. Stay informed about any updates to federal, state, or local tax rates that could affect your paycheck. Many online calculators are updated regularly, but it’s still a good idea to verify that the calculator you’re using reflects the most current tax information. This will help you avoid relying on outdated figures that could lead to inaccurate estimates.

Consider Your Unique Financial Situation

Each individual’s financial situation is unique, influenced by factors such as marital status, number of dependents, and additional sources of income. When using a paycheck calculator, ensure that you accurately represent your circumstances. For example, if you have dependents or qualify for specific tax credits, include this information to receive a more precise calculation. Additionally, consider how potential changes in your work situation—such as a raise or a new job—might affect your take-home pay.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What is a Hawaii paycheck calculator?

A Hawaii paycheck calculator is an online tool designed to help employees estimate their net or take-home pay after accounting for various deductions such as federal and state taxes, Social Security, Medicare, and any other withholdings. By inputting details like salary or hourly wage, marital status, and number of dependents, users can gain insights into their expected earnings.

2. How do I use a Hawaii paycheck calculator?

To use a Hawaii paycheck calculator, you typically need to enter your gross income (either hourly or salary), your filing status (single, married, etc.), the number of dependents, and any pre-tax deductions (like retirement contributions). After providing this information, the calculator will compute your estimated take-home pay by subtracting applicable taxes and deductions.

3. Are the calculations from a Hawaii paycheck calculator accurate?

While Hawaii paycheck calculators can provide a good estimate of your take-home pay, they are not always 100% accurate. These tools use general tax rates and assumptions that may not account for individual circumstances, such as specific local tax codes or unique deductions. It’s advisable to consult a tax professional for precise calculations related to your situation.

4. What factors can affect my take-home pay in Hawaii?

Several factors can influence your take-home pay in Hawaii, including your gross income level, marital status, number of dependents, pre-tax deductions (like health insurance or retirement contributions), and the frequency of your paycheck (weekly, bi-weekly, monthly). Additionally, Hawaii has a progressive income tax system with multiple tax brackets that can significantly impact your net pay.

5. Can I find a Hawaii paycheck calculator for both salaried and hourly positions?

Yes, most Hawaii paycheck calculators are versatile and can accommodate both salaried and hourly positions. When using the calculator, simply select the appropriate option for your employment type and enter the corresponding wage information. This flexibility allows users in various job roles to accurately estimate their take-home pay.
